Binh Phuoc Province builds all-people national defence strong
Wednesday, December 13, 2023, 14:40 (GMT+7)
As a border province, the economic and cultural gateway between the Southeast and Cambodia, Binh Phuoc plays an important role in economy, politics, defence, security and foreign relations of the region and Military Region 7. Fully aware of this, in recent years, the province has thoroughly grasped the resolutions and directions by the Party and State on defence and security, especially Resolution No. 28-NQ/TW by the Politburo (10th tenure) on the defence zones; the Central Resolution 8 (11th tenure) on the Strategies of safeguarding the Fatherland in the new situation. On those bases, it has promulgated many resolutions, directions, programmes, projects and plans on the tasks of defence, security, building the strong all-people national defence combined with the people’s security, at the same time, paid attention to leading and directing the implementation, making it comprehensive, focused and close to the reality, and gained significant results.

Fighting against the plot to use the issues on ethnicity and religion to incite riot and separatism in the Central Highlands
Tuesday, July 09, 2019, 17:24 (GMT+7)
The Central Highlands includes 5 provinces (Kon Tum, Gia Lai, Dak Lak, Dak Nong, and Lam Dong), sharing borders with Laos and Cambodia, having a total area of 54,451.5km2 and a population of about 5.7 million; there are 54 peoples living in the Central Highlands; the minority ethnic people account for 33% of its population
